Investigation on voluntary blood donation in Guangzhou (1998-2009)

Abstract

Objective To analyze the voluntary blood donation program in Guangzhou,and to promote the development of voluntary blood donation.Methods Data from the Guangzhou Blood Center(October 1,1998-December 31,2009) were analyzed.These included the age,gender,the source of blood donation(from organizations or individuals),blood donation sites(at the center or mobile units),and the situation of blood collection in the main mobile blood collection stations.Results There was a significant difference in the number of male and female donors(P0.001).There was more male blood donors donating 400 ml of blood at one time than the female donors(P0.001).Most of the voluntary blood donors are in the age group of 25.The proportion of male and female are both over 30.00%.84.31% of the donors were in the age group of 18~39.77.6% of donors donated blood for only one time in 10 years,and 0.35% of donors had a history of 10 times donation in 10 years.There was a rapidly increase in the number of donation through the mobile units.Between 1998 and 2008,the ratio between using the blood donation centers and mobile units was 1:0.95.In 2009,this ratio was 1:1.178.Conclusion Most of the blood donors are in the youth groups.Activity on the use of the mobile blood donation units should be promoted.Consolidating the recruitment of donors from various organization may help to maintain the source of blood supply.
